The Infinite Monkey Cage - Series 10 - Does Science Need War? - 大象传媒 Sounds

The Infinite Monkey Cage - Series 10 - Does Science Need War? - 大象传媒 Sounds


Series 10

Does Science Need War?

Brian Cox, Robin Ince and guests ask whether science needs war to drive it.

Coming Up Next